Col des Champs

Parking d'entrée (1050 m), 06470 Saint-Martin-d'Entraunes
The vast bare plateau of Col des Champs (2,045 m), so appropriately named, an ancestral route between Haut Var and Haut Verdon, passes through the favoured grazing grounds of the numerous herds of cattle and sheep that spend the summer season there, from June to October. Riding on horseback through this pastoral scene is a must for lovers of traditional life, who will appreciate the peace and quiet. The plunging views over the village of Saint-Martin-d’Entraunes from the bucolic chapel of Saint-Barnabé top off this long route around the outskirts of the Mercantour National Park.
